Citadel Advisors, founded in 1990 by Kenneth C. Griffin as Citadel LLC and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is one of the world’s most prominent hedge funds, managing tens of billions in assets through sophisticated quantitative trading strategies. The firm excels in market-making and high-frequency trading across asset classes like equities, fixed income, options, and commodities, leveraging cutting-edge technology and data analysis to generate returns. Citadel operates two main arms: its hedge fund business, which serves institutional and high-net-worth investors, and Citadel Securities, a leading market maker that facilitates a significant portion of U.S. equity and options trades. Known for its secretive, high-performance culture, Citadel has grown into a financial titan under Griffin’s leadership, influencing global markets with its scale and innovation.

Citadel Advisors's Q1 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2023, Citadel Advisors held 16,292 positions worth $455B, up 6.2% from $428B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 33% of the portfolio.

Citadel Advisors withdrew a net $26.7B in Q1 2023, closing 1,652 positions and reducing 6,687 holdings. Its most notable exit was Restaurant Brands International, an estimated $93.3M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 3.3% of assets, up from 2.9%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

Against the trend, Citadel Advisors opened a new position in Keurig Dr Pepper worth $238M.

  • Citadel Advisors's largest Q1 2023 buy was Keurig Dr Pepper: 6,751,572 shares worth $238M.
  • Citadel Advisors added most to Invesco QQQ Trust in Q1 2023, an estimated $645M increase.
  • Citadel Advisors's biggest Q1 2023 reduction was Tesla, cutting an estimated $1.24B.
  • Citadel Advisors fully exited Restaurant Brands International in Q1 2023, selling an estimated $93.3M.
  • Citadel Advisors's ten largest holdings make up 33% of its $455B portfolio in Q1 2023.
  • Citadel Advisors opened 1,467 new positions and closed 1,652 in Q1 2023.
  • Citadel Advisors's portfolio value rose 6.2% quarter-over-quarter to $455B.

Based on Citadel Advisors's 13F filing for Q1 2023, filed 15 May 2023.
